My May month at a glance was pretty simplistic.  Anything with an underline was related to bills and anything that needed to payed. Any date with a filled in circle were events for the month. The red arrows signified any event that was occurring for more than one day.
Next was my budget and habit trackers. On the top of my budget tracker I just put in order by date my bills and the amount due. Which I did not fill in until the week it was due. On the bottom half of that page I just have different things I'm tracking like how much I'm spending on gas, take out, entertainment, groceries, and miscellaneous items. Under that I marked out each week so I know exactly how much I'm spending each week and then a grand total for the month for each category.
My habit tracker was all over the place this month. As you can see I made 3 tiny months for each habit I was tracking. My mood tracker was a wreath full of leaves. And each day I colored the corresponding color to how I was feeling that day.
I was debating about a brain dump page but I'm happy I added it. I feel like on the months I put this in I don't use it and on the months that I don't have it, I wish I would have put it in. So I think I'm going to continue putting this page in even if I may or may not use it.

If you have ever eaten at a traditional Asian home you would know that there's always going to be some kind of form of rice. Pictured to the <---LEFT<--- is sticky rice which I SUPER DUPER LOVE. Majority of the time though my family and I actually eat regular rice like Jasmine rice or short grained rice that gets imported into the US. I'm just not a domestic rice eater. It just don't taste good at all once you've tasted the good stuff and I've tasted the good stuff all my life.

We also made Laab which is a Laotion slash Thai dish this consists of mainly beef. Then thrown in is some parsley, mint, green onions, yellow onion, chilli peppers, and a few other veggies that are super yummy. Pictured to the --->RIGHT--->

Most people like to eat this dish by using the sticky rice to pick up some of the Laab and eating it. Laab and sticky rice is a finger food so don't be shy to put some in your plate and eat with your CLEAN fingers.
